What will happen in case of an outward decrease in demand under normal downward sloping demand curve and perfectly elastic supply curve of a commodity?

  1. A.Equilibrium price and quantity increase
  2. B.Equilibrium price and quantity decrease
  3. C.Equilibrium quantity decreases and there is no change in price✓ Correct
  4. D.Equilibrium price increases and there is no change in quantity

Explanation

When the supply curve is perfectly elastic, it is horizontal — meaning sellers are willing to supply any quantity at a fixed price. If demand decreases (shifts leftward) under a normal downward sloping demand curve, the new intersection with the unchanged horizontal supply curve occurs at the same price but at a lower quantity. Hence the equilibrium quantity decreases while the equilibrium price remains unchanged.
